A survey of deadlock detection algorithms in distributed database systems

Abstract

This paper surveys research work performed within the last five years in distributed deadlock detection. The last survey paper on this topic appeared in 1980; since that time a large number of interesting algorithms have been described in the literature. A new, more efficient scheme is the probe-based deadlock detection strategy used by many of the new algorithms. This paper will concentrate on distributed deadlock detection algorithms. Only detection of resource deadlocks will be reviewed here, though other types of deadlock handling strategies and environments are briefly mentioned.
